Land and building 4 suspected “ground guards” men and women arrested for illegal registration Tokyo Meguro May 13 18:18

Four men and women were arrested for registering improper relocations using forged documents on land and buildings in a luxury residential area in Meguro-ku, Tokyo. The Metropolitan Police Department is investigating it as a group of ground masters who buy and sell land without permission.

Four men and women were arrested, including unemployed Yasutoshi Kida (62) in Yokosuka City, Kanagawa Prefecture.

According to the Metropolitan Police Department, five years ago, in 2015, about a 400-square-meter land in a luxury residential area in Meguro-ku and a two-story wooden house, masquerading as the owner's 70s woman and forged documents It is suspected that the file was submitted to and registered for unauthorized transfer.

The land and building are estimated to be worth 100 million units at the selling price, and the arrested men and women were present and sold to a real estate company in Saitama prefecture, but the owner's woman is registered without permission. I have noticed.

The Metropolitan Police Department is also investigating the alleged deception of the price of land, assuming that it is a ground master group that sells land without permission.

In response to the investigation, Kida said that he admitted that he prepared a forged document and a woman who would masquerade as the owner, but did not know details such as registration of relocation.
